Morphy Richards Low Voltage Power Supply Error

Microwave shows E7 and will not start; sometimes accompanied by flickering display.

Possible Causes

Failed low-voltage power supply on control PCB, Loose mains input connector, Faulty internal fuse or thermal fuse, Shorted component on control PCB

How to Fix / Troubleshooting

Safety: Unplug the microwave before any inspection. Internal fuses are not user-serviceable in some regions; check your warranty.

Steps:

  • 1. Check outlet and plug: Test the outlet with another appliance to confirm stable power. Inspect the Morphy Richards power cord for cuts, burns, or kinks.
  • 2. Inspect internal fuse (for competent persons): Remove the cabinet and locate the main ceramic fuse near the power cord entry. If blown, investigate for underlying faults before replacing with the exact same rating.
  • 3. Check connectors: Ensure the mains filter board and connectors to the control PCB are firmly seated.
  • 4. Look for PCB damage: Examine the control PCB for burnt components, bulging capacitors, or cracked solder joints around the transformer or regulators.

Note: Because E7 typically indicates a control board power issue, replacement of the control PCB is often required. This should be done by an authorized Morphy Richards service center.
